Distance noun - The space or amount of space between two points, lines, surfaces, or objects.
Usage example: the distance between the earth and the sun is about 93 million miles
Spread is a synonym for distance in place topic. In some cases you can use "Spread" instead the word "Distance" as a noun or a verb, when it comes to topics like interval, size.
